Sorry, I'm having a very hard time with Pasquale today. I find it hard to get my head around some of his clues, so any help would be much appreciated:

21a: She may be in this store (8)
I've ???KSHOP. Could it be WORKSHOP or BOOKSHOP? If so, why?

22a: Unfair dealer getting rid of a year's tat (6)
I've S?L???.

1d: Wicked power surrounding wicked metal bracelet (7)
I've M?C?L?A

2d: Actress's scare forgetting Kipling's lines.
I've T?N?Y. Something to do with Kipling's poem "If" maybe?

5d: The old man wants a dish (6)
I've P?T?R?

16d: Mean to have an egg in bar - or something more substantial (7)
I've B???O?T.

19d: Take care putting clubs down in bridge (7)
I've A???I?N. AUCTION comes to mind, but if so, how do we get than from the clue?

21a bookshop ("She" is a novel)
2d Terry (terrIFy) - Dame Ellen Terry actress
5d patera (dish (pater = Latin for father + a)
19d Care = caution and put c (clubs) down to make auction

16d blowout (mean = low + o (egg) inside but (bar)
22a Shlock (unfair dealer = Shylock less y (year)
